26x14 wheels

26x14 wheels are large-sized wheels typically used for off-road vehicles and trucks, providing enhanced performance and aesthetic appeal.

Introduction

When it comes to upgrading your vehicle, choosing the right wheels is essential, and 26x14 wheels are an excellent option for those looking to make a bold statement. These wheels are designed to provide superior strength and durability, making them ideal for off-road adventures and rugged terrains. With a wider stance, 26x14 wheels not only enhance the look of your vehicle but also improve stability and handling.

Here are some key benefits of 26x14 wheels:
  • Improved Traction: The larger surface area of these wheels allows for better grip on various surfaces, ensuring a smoother ride.
  • Enhanced Aesthetics: The aggressive look of 26x14 wheels can transform the appearance of your vehicle, making it stand out on the road.
  • Increased Load Capacity: These wheels can support heavier loads, making them suitable for trucks and SUVs that carry significant weight.
  • Customization Options: Available in various designs and finishes, you can easily find the perfect set to match your style.

When selecting 26x14 wheels, consider factors such as bolt pattern, offset, and material to ensure compatibility with your vehicle.
